Meaning of

saahib-e-fazl-o-kamaal

साहिब-ए-फ़ज़्ल-ओ-कमाल • صاحب فضل و کمال

person of virtue and excellence; one who possesses grace and skill

गुण और कौशल से युक्त व्यक्ति; सद्गुणी और कुशल

فضل و کمال کا حامل; صاحبِ کمال و ہنر

Arabic

The phrase evokes an image of a person who embodies both moral and intellectual virtues. In poetry, it often signifies someone who is not only wise but also possesses an innate elegance and charm.

Poets often use this phrase to describe an idealized figure, a paragon of virtue. It can be used to contrast with those who lack such qualities, highlighting the rarity of true excellence.
